dave01
02-08-2012
Wednesday 1st Aug Soaps

13:45 Neighbours - 584k (5.9%)
17:30 Neighbours - 760k (4.9%)
18:00 5* Home & Away - 236k (1.3%)
18:30 5* Home & Away - 249k (1.3%)
18:30 Hollyoaks - 748k (3.8%) + 131k
19:00 E4 Hollyoaks - 461k (2.2%) +113k
19:00 Emmerdale - 5.64m (27.1%) + 218k

Low for all of them really, Emmerdale did OK though.


BBC1 - 19:00-22:00 - Olympics - 7.47m
ITV1 - 20:00-22:00 - Poirot - 1.98m inc +1
BBC2 - 20:00 - Restoration Home - 1.59m
CH4 - 21:00 - 24 hours in A&E - 2.66m inc +1
BBC2 - 21:00 - Vexed - 1.5m (6.1%)
Bushmills
02-08-2012
Olympic coverage on BBC1 averaged 7.5m between 7 - 10pm last night.

Peak 15 minute figure came at 8.15pm when it had 9.2m.
